The only alternative I do like (and I think I'm about alone in it) is the american style shootouts. Aye, I know, Americanised crap and all that, but its the one American thing I'd be happy to see brought in. Not sure how long you get but your penalty taker gets the ball on the half way line and has something like 10 seconds to score. I like this better than traditional penalties because I think it actually involves a higher degree of skill- having to run from half way means you need a lot of composure, centre backs who just blast a penalty would struggle. It also means the ability of the keeper becomes a factor as they can do a lot to try and narrow the angle/ put the attacker off etc rather than simply having to guess where a penalty is going.
